Blaze At Newmarket Plaza

Firefighters were called out to battle a blaze at a Newmarket strip mall early Thursday.

The fire erupted at the plaza at 1100 Davis Dr. at Leslie around 4am and it appears to have started in a cleaners. At one point, firefighters thought they had the blaze under control, but the flames spread through a double ceiling and burst out again.

Crews cut holes in the roof of the building in an effort to vent out the smoke and managed to get the blaze under control about three hours after it started.

There are six businesses in the strip plaza.

"There's just so much damage that I don't even know what I'm going to be able to do," said Nancy, the owner of International Hair Salon.

"I have about 20 students right now and all of their equipment and everything else is inside. It's just not that easy to set up somewhere else when you have something with fixtures and sinks and everything," she added.

"It's very tough."

A firefighter and a police officer received minor injuries and no one else was hurt. The flames, smoke and water caused significant damage. No official estimate has been released yet.
